Transaction 5d59a580b53ab0a66acb73ae000df4d44963cb8d74a0bb1822119b4081c54e69
1 Input
1 Output
-
5d59a580b53ab0a66acb73ae000df4d44963cb8d74a0bb1822119b4081c54e69:0
- value
- 188526
- script pubkey
- OP_0 OP_PUSHBYTES_20 02adc2e35940e0f02e9fc38a596df1e1874d2692
- address
- bc1qq2ku9c6egrs0qt5lcw99jm03uxr56f5jh0s288